AltTextLab is a powerful AI-based tool that helps content creators, marketers, developers, and businesses generate high-quality alt text for images quickly and effortlessly. Designed with accessibility and SEO in mind, our tool analyzes the content of an image and generates context-aware, descriptive, and human-like alternative text that enhances both user experience and search engine visibility.
By using advanced computer vision and language models, AltTextLab automates a task that is often neglected or performed manually with limited consistency. Whether you're running an online store, publishing blog posts, managing a media library, or maintaining a corporate website, AltTextLab ensures that your visual content is inclusive and discoverable.
The platform is ideal for:
Teams that publish large volumes of images and want to streamline their workflow
Website owners aiming to improve accessibility compliance (WCAG, ADA)
SEO specialists looking for a scalable way to improve image indexing
SaaS platforms and CMS providers who want to offer automatic alt text as a value-added feature
AltTextLab can be used via our API, browser extension, wordpress plugin or other integrations, making it easy to integrate into your existing publishing process. Simply upload or detect images from any website, and the tool instantly returns a relevant, optimized alt description.

AltTextLab was created out of a real-world needโwriting alt text manually for hundreds of product and blog images was time-consuming and often deprioritized. We set out to build a solution that would make accessibility a seamless part of content creation. What started as a side project quickly evolved into a cross-platform solution used by teams across industries.

The step up from there is an editor with a built-in agent like Cursor, Google Antigravity, Windsurf, or VS Code with a coding extension. These are code editors with an AI agent living inside them, and the difference is the responsible party for getting things from place to place. Instead of the software creator shuttling code between windows, the AI agent edits the project files directly and runs the GitHub and... - Source: dev.to / about 1 month ago

Option 1: Raw editing in IDE. You open the .md file in VS Code or whatever you use. Syntax highlighting shows you the structure. Maybe you toggle a preview pane. This works for quick edits but becomes painful for anything involving tables, diagrams, or complex formatting. - Source: dev.to / about 2 months ago
